Coinbase Slugs It Out With U.S. SEC in Effort to Get Key Crypto Question Answered

Summary

Coinbase filed for an interlocutory appeal to address whether a digital asset transaction without post-sale obligations is an investment contract regulated by the SEC. The company argues that this is a novel legal question that could impact the industry. The SEC opposes the appeal, claiming lack of legal grounds. The resolution of this question could influence other SEC enforcement clashes with the industry. Additionally, Coinbase lost a U.S. Supreme Court argument over a narrow question on arbitration disputes.
